Job listing suggests Visceral is developing a new triple-A IP

Dead Space studio hiring for original title

Dead Space creator Visceral Games is hiring for an unannounced triple-A project.

The studio behind the spacefaring survival horror title posted job listings for environment artists and an earlier one for a technical art director, as spotted by IGN.

"This is a major opportunity to contribute creatively to an exciting new IP," offered EA in its job listing.

Just what Visceral Games is currently working on is up for debate.

The studio is thought to be working on a next-gen Star Wars game, following EA penning a deal with Disney to produces games based on the sci-fi franchise.

But game analyst Michael Pachter claims that the studio is also working on a new Battlefield title.

In the meantime, the horror series that the studio created was thought to have been canned earlier this year, following poor sales of its third major outing. However, EA Labels president Frank Gibeau said that the publisher has not taken the possibility of a sequel off the table just yet.
